3x-4=13 solve inequality plz show work !
dimulka [17.4K]
3x-4=13
First you want all your x's on one side, and all your ordinary numbers on the other.
Add four to both sides to get rid of the "-4" part on the left.
Your new equation is 3x = 17
Divide each side by 3 to find X.
x= 17/3 or 5 2/3

Which expression is equivalent to (16 x Superscript 8 Baseline y Superscript negative 12 Baseline) Superscript one-half?.
loris [4]

To solve the problem we must know the Basic Rules of Exponentiation.

<h2>Basic Rules of Exponentiation</h2>
  • x^ax^b = x^{(a+b)}
  • \dfrac{x^a}{x^b} = x^{(a-b)}
  • (a^a)^b =x^{(a\times b)}
  • (xy)^a = x^ay^a
  • x^{\frac{3}{4}} = \sqrt[4]{x^3}= (\sqrt[3]{x})^4

The solution of the expression is \dfrac{4x^4}{y^6}.

<h2>Explanation</h2>

Given to us

  • (16x^8y^{12})^{\frac{1}{2}}

Solution

We know that 16 can be reduced to 2^4,

=(2^4x^8y^{12})^{\frac{1}{2}}

Using identity (xy)^a = x^ay^a,

=(2^4)^{\frac{1}{2}}(x^8)^{\frac{1}{2}}(y^{12})^{\frac{1}{2}}

Using identity (a^a)^b =x^{(a\times b)},

=(2^{4\times \frac{1}{2}})\ (x^{8\times\frac{1}{2}})\ (y^{12\times{\frac{1}{2}}})

Solving further

=2^2x^4y^{-6}

Using identity \dfrac{x^a}{x^b} = x^{(a-b)},

=\dfrac{2^2x^4}{y^6}

=\dfrac{4x^4}{y^6}

Hence, the solution of the expression is \dfrac{4x^4}{y^6}.
